Transaction 8a66999b2622b7222eee4fe5f5427878886e3b82c69722a2ec5518364d7336bc
1 Input
1 Output
-
8a66999b2622b7222eee4fe5f5427878886e3b82c69722a2ec5518364d7336bc:0
- value
- 105938881
- script pubkey
- OP_0 OP_PUSHBYTES_20 e22e2bf8b3d9907e939bf51d5953cc56de8b1d82
- address
- bc1qughzh79nmxg8ayum75w4j57v2m0gk8vzkl2r7a